Choosing the Right Hiking Poles

When it comes to conquering the trails with hiking poles, selecting the right pair can make all the difference in your hiking experience. The perfect hiking poles provide the necessary support and stability, allowing you to navigate challenging terrain with ease.

  1. Consider the Material

    The first factor to take into account when choosing hiking poles is the material they are made of. Hiking poles are commonly available in aluminum, carbon fiber, or a combination of both. Aluminum poles tend to be more durable and affordable, making them a popular choice for beginner hikers. On the other hand, carbon fiber poles are lightweight and provide increased shock absorption, ideal for more experienced hikers seeking higher performance.

  2. Adjustability Matters

    The adjustability of hiking poles is another key aspect to consider. Opting for poles with adjustable lengths allows you to adapt them to different terrains and personal preferences. Whether you're trekking uphill or downhill, having the ability to tweak the length of your poles can significantly enhance your hiking experience. Look for hiking poles with reliable locking mechanisms that securely hold the desired length in place.

  3. Grip and Comfort

    The comfort of your hiking poles' grips is crucial, as they directly impact your hands' comfort and fatigue levels. Ergonomically designed grips made of foam or cork provide a comfortable and firm hold. Additionally, some hiking poles feature extended grips below the main handle, allowing for varied hand placement during steep ascents or descents. Experiment with different grip materials and shapes to find the one that suits your preference and hand size.

Techniques for Using Hiking Poles

  1. Proper Grip Technique

When using hiking poles, it is important to start with the right grip technique. To begin, place your hand through the strap from below, making sure that the strap rests comfortably around your wrist. Next, wrap your fingers around the grip and adjust it so that your hand rests in a relaxed position. Remember to keep a firm grip on the pole as you make your way along the trail.

  1. Pole Placement

As you hike, the placement of your hiking poles is crucial. With each step, plant the pole opposite to your leading foot. For instance, if your right foot is stepping forward, plant the left hiking pole ahead of you. This technique helps to provide stability and support, especially on uneven terrain. Additionally, be mindful of your speed and adjust the length of your poles accordingly – shorter poles for uphill climbs and longer poles for descents.

  1. Maintaining Rhythm

To maximize the benefits of hiking poles, it is important to maintain a consistent rhythm. As you walk, let the poles naturally swing with your arms, assisting you in propelling forward. This rhythm enhances your stability and balance, making the hike more efficient. Remember to stay engaged with your poles throughout the entire hike and find a comfortable pace that suits your stride.
